Legal Update Part II

Legal II is a required continuing education course (CE) course that all license holders are mandated to take to renew their license. This course encompasses a detailed discussion regarding the Canons of Professional Ethics and Conduct, water and mineral rights in Texas, and ad valorem tax best practices and guidelines.

Legal Update Part I

Legal I is a required continuing education course (CE) course that all license holders are mandated to take to renew their license. This course encompasses a detailed discussion regarding various laws, regulations, and guidelines that affect real estate license holders.
This four-hour course provides a strong foundation in the latest legal and ethical procedures.

Real Estate Investment

This specialized course teaches the purpose and function of real estate as an investment. Real estate investment characteristics; residential, land, and commercial investments; ownership interests in real property; techniques of investment analysis; and applications to property tax are a few of the main topics presented in this basic approach to investment activities.

Property Management

Gives a perspective of the major functions of property managers. Legal and interpersonal concerns and everyday issues regarding maintenance, accounting and administrative and other management activities are also covered. The class details specific practices and problems in the management of different types of properties.
